C语言源码下载:掌握编程技能的必备之路
随着计算机技术的不断发展,编程语言已经成为了一种必备的技能。C语言作为一门经典的编程语言,以其简洁、高效的特点被广泛应用于系统软件、嵌入式系统等领域。掌握C语言编程,不仅可以帮助我们更好地理解计算机原理,还能为以后的学习和职业发展打下坚实的基础。本文将为您详细介绍C语言源码下载的方法和技巧,帮助您轻松入门。
一、C语言源码下载的重要性
1.学习编程语言的基础
通过下载C语言源码,我们可以直接接触和学习到其他优秀程序员编写的代码,了解他们在编程过程中的思考方式。这有助于我们提高编程水平,拓宽视野。
2.深入理解计算机原理
C语言源码通常包含了丰富的数据结构和算法,通过研究这些源码,我们可以深入了解计算机原理,提高自己的编程能力。
3.交流与合作
下载C语言源码,我们可以与其他程序员分享、讨论代码,从而建立良好的交流与合作氛围。
二、C语言源码下载途径
1.官方网站下载
许多C语言开源项目都提供了官方网站,您可以在官方网站上找到相关的源码下载链接。以下是一些知名的C语言开源项目:
(1)GNU C库:http://www.gnu.org/software/glibc/
(2)MySQL数据库:http://www.mysql.com/
(3)Linux操作系统:https://www.kernel.org/
2.源码托管平台
GitHub、GitLab、Codeberg等源码托管平台汇聚了大量的开源项目,您可以在这些平台上搜索C语言相关项目,下载源码。
3.编程论坛与社区
在编程论坛、社区中,许多开发者会分享自己的C语言源码,您可以通过关注这些平台,获取到最新的源码下载信息。
三、C语言源码下载步骤
1.确定下载源码的目的
在下载源码之前,首先要明确自己的目的,是为了学习编程技巧,还是为了解决实际问题。根据目的选择合适的源码。
2.下载源码
在确定了下载源码的目的后,就可以根据上述途径,找到相应的源码下载链接。下载过程中,注意选择稳定、安全的版本。
3.解压源码
下载完成后,通常需要解压源码。解压方法如下:
(1)在Windows系统中,可以使用压缩软件(如WinRAR、7-Zip)解压。
(2)在Linux系统中,可以使用tar命令解压,例如:tar -zxvf 源码文件名.tar.gz
4.编译与运行
下载并解压源码后,根据项目需求进行编译。在Windows系统中,可以使用MinGW、TDM-GCC等编译器;在Linux系统中,可以使用gcc编译器。编译完成后,即可运行程序。
四、总结
C语言源码下载是提高编程技能的重要途径。通过下载、学习、实践,我们可以不断提高自己的编程水平。希望本文能够帮助您顺利掌握C语言编程,为您的职业生涯添砖加瓦。